Cycle & Climb - Lands End to John O Groats & 3 Peaks Challenge

Walk
£4,339.93 Total raised
£4,339.93 Total raised online
£0.00 Total raised offline
Name Total Raised
Cheltenham and Gloucester Hospitals Charity